Nike Air Maxim 1 Posted: 26 Jun 2009 12:58 PM PDT Just in time for the weekend, the Air Maxim 1 has arrived at more retailers like Concepts in Boston. The Nike Air Maxim 1 is now available at retailers in the colorway made famous by the original Air Max 1 that inspired this new Flywire equipped silhouette. The Air Maxim silhouette has received mix reviews from running heads, not surprising, it’s always a hot debate when classic sneakers are reworked with new technologies. Vans No Skool Tre Posted: 26 Jun 2009 10:12 AM PDT If you’re looking for a nicely priced skate shoe, that still performs, check out the Dustin Dollin signature from Vans. This Vans No Skool Tre comes in at a reasonable price of $70. The No Skool Tre features EVA midsole heel cartridge and BoardFeel XD makeup (Molded "waffle" cupsole) and Impactsorb cushioning. This particular colorway features a bold combination of dark purple and neon green. New Balance LM576UK “Leather” Pack Posted: 26 Jun 2009 10:04 AM PDT No cartoons, movies or video games this time around. It seems New Balance will stick to basic texture-themed sneakers this summer. Having shown you the New Balance 1400 Suede Pack a couple of days ago, we now have photos of the recently released New Balance LM576UK “Leather” Pack. This pack will consist of three simple colorways of the 576 model. All three pairs contain a tonal upper combined with an off-white sole and an off-white inner lining. Colorways include black, brown and blue. The latter two colorways also feature a beige contrast stitching throughout the base. Available now at Ripe. Nike Air Max ST White/Blue/Grey Posted: 26 Jun 2009 09:47 AM PDT We gave you word that the Air Max ST was returning this year back in March, with the classic Hot Red” colorway. Today, we have a look at another upcoming colorway. This Nike Air Max ST is scheduled to hit JD Sports in August. The combination of white, grey and blue is always a classic combo, especially on early 90’s running silhouettes. This makeup comes in a well placed mix of suede and mesh materials. Nike Terminator Low Basic Posted: 26 Jun 2009 09:29 AM PDT We recently showed you two colorways of the Nike Terminator Hybrid ND in which many of you looked over. In addition, Nike has just released a simpler, low-cut version of the Nike Terminator Basic. It features a mix of black and white leather on the upper combined with a white midsole and black outsole. However, one of the more interesting features on this shoe is seen on the side panels. They possess a unique, multi-colored circle design which portrays a 3D-like application. Other features include a white swoosh, a black inner lining and black shoelaces. Available now at Atmos.
